Explain difference between Scanning and parsing.
Scanning and parsing: Scanning process is the process of recognizing the lexical components in a source string whereas parsing is the process of checking the validity of a source string, and to find out its syntactic structure. The purpose for separating scanning from parsing is that the lexical characteristics of a language can be specified by using Type-3 grammars. All Type-3 production identifies lexical components is also a Type-2 production. Conversely, a recognizer for Type-3 productions is easier, simple to build and more efficient throughout execution than a recognizer for Type-2 productions. Therefore it is better to handle the lexical and syntactic elements of a source language separately.
